Disease Overview

Asthenozoospermia is a male infertility condition characterized by reduced sperm motility—specifically, when less than 32% of sperm exhibit progressive forward movement or less than 40% show any motility (per WHO 6th edition criteria). It is one of the most common semen abnormalities encountered in reproductive medicine, often occurring in isolation or alongside oligozoospermia (low sperm count) or teratozoospermia (abnormal morphology), collectively termed OAT syndrome. Pathogenically, asthenozoospermia arises from multifactorial disruptions affecting sperm energy metabolism, structural integrity of the flagellum, oxidative stress balance, and epigenetic regulation. Key mechanisms include mitochondrial dysfunction impairing ATP production; defects in axonemal ultrastructure (e.g., dynein arm deficiencies); excessive reactive oxygen species (ROS) damaging sperm membranes and DNA; varicocele-induced testicular hyperthermia and hypoxia; hormonal imbalances (e.g., low testosterone, elevated prolactin or FSH); chronic genitourinary infections (e.g., prostatitis, epididymitis); and environmental exposures such as smoking, alcohol, obesity, prolonged sedentary behavior, and endocrine-disrupting chemicals (e.g., phthalates, BPA). Epidemiologically, asthenozoospermia affects approximately 15–25% of infertile men globally, with prevalence rising in parallel with lifestyle-related risk factors—studies in urban Chinese populations report incidence rates of 18–22% among men seeking fertility evaluation. Risk factors extend beyond modifiable behaviors to include genetic causes (e.g., DNAH1, CFTR, AURKC mutations), prior chemotherapy/radiation, undescended testes, and metabolic syndrome. Importantly, asthenozoospermia is asymptomatic—men typically present only through couple infertility workup—and carries no direct physical morbidity. However, its psychosocial impact is profound: recurrent diagnostic uncertainty, treatment fatigue, stigma around male infertility, diminished sexual self-esteem, and marital strain significantly reduce quality of life. Patients frequently report anxiety, depression, and avoidance of social situations involving children or family planning discussions. Early diagnosis via standardized semen analysis (with strict temperature control and CASA—Computer-Aided Sperm Analysis) and targeted workup (hormonal profiling, scrotal ultrasound, ROS testing, genetic screening where indicated) enables personalized intervention. Without timely management, spontaneous conception rates remain low (<5% per cycle in severe cases), making evidence-based, multidisciplinary care essential for optimizing natural fertility potential or guiding assisted reproductive technologies (ART) such as IUI or IVF/ICSI.

Medical Treatment Guide

Asthenozoospermia—defined as reduced sperm motility (progressive motility <32% or total motility <40% according to WHO 6th edition criteria)—is a prevalent cause of male factor infertility, accounting for approximately 19–37% of idiopathic oligoasthenoteratozoospermia cases. Effective management requires a comprehensive, individualized approach integrating lifestyle optimization, pharmacotherapy, surgical intervention when indicated, and assisted reproductive technologies (ART). Treatment strategies are stratified based on etiology, severity, duration, and patient-specific factors including age, comorbidities, and reproductive goals.

Conservative treatment forms the foundational tier and is universally recommended prior to pharmacologic or invasive interventions. It emphasizes evidence-based lifestyle modifications: cessation of tobacco smoking and recreational drug use (e.g., cannabis, cocaine), which impair mitochondrial function and increase oxidative stress in sperm; strict limitation of alcohol intake (<14 g ethanol/day); avoidance of prolonged scrotal hyperthermia (e.g., hot tubs, saunas, tight underwear, laptop use on lap); and maintenance of healthy body weight (BMI 18.5–24.9 kg/m²), as obesity correlates with elevated scrotal temperature, systemic inflammation, and altered sex hormone profiles. Nutritional optimization includes daily supplementation with antioxidants—specifically vitamin C (500–1000 mg), vitamin E (400 IU), coenzyme Q10 (200–300 mg), selenium (200 μg), and zinc (30 mg)—demonstrated in randomized controlled trials to improve progressive motility by 10–22% after 3–6 months via reduction of sperm DNA fragmentation and lipid peroxidation. Regular moderate-intensity aerobic exercise (150 min/week) and stress mitigation techniques (e.g., mindfulness-based stress reduction) further support endocrine homeostasis and testicular microcirculation.

Pharmacologic therapy targets identifiable pathophysiologic mechanisms. For patients with documented hypogonadotropic hypogonadism, gonadotropin replacement—human chorionic gonadotropin (hCG) 1000–2000 IU intramuscularly twice weekly for 3–6 months, often combined with human menopausal gonadotropin (hMG) 75 IU three times weekly—is first-line to stimulate Leydig and Sertoli cell function. In cases of hyperprolactinemia (serum prolactin >25 ng/mL), dopamine agonists—bromocriptine (1.25–2.5 mg twice daily) or cabergoline (0.25–0.5 mg twice weekly)—normalize prolactin within 4–8 weeks, restoring pulsatile GnRH secretion and improving sperm motility in 60–75% of responders. Empiric antioxidant regimens, as above, are standard adjuncts. Clomiphene citrate (25 mg daily) or letrozole (2.5 mg daily) may be considered off-label in normogonadotropic men with low-normal testosterone and elevated estradiol, though robust evidence remains limited. Antibiotics (e.g., doxycycline 100 mg BID × 14 days) are reserved for confirmed chronic bacterial prostatitis or epididymitis identified via EPS culture or PCR testing—not for idiopathic cases, given lack of efficacy and antimicrobial resistance concerns.

Surgical intervention is indicated only in specific anatomical or obstructive contexts. Microsurgical varicocelectomy—performed via inguinal or subinguinal approach with intraoperative Doppler and microscopic ligation of dilated veins (>2.5 mm diameter)—is the gold-standard procedure for palpable or Grade II–III varicoceles in men with asthenozoospermia and clinical signs (e.g., scrotal discomfort, testicular atrophy). Meta-analyses report postoperative improvements in progressive motility (mean increase 12–18%), pregnancy rates (OR 1.62, 95% CI 1.24–2.11), and reduced sperm DNA fragmentation. Surgical correction of partial ejaculatory duct obstruction (e.g., via transurethral resection of the ejaculatory ducts, TURED) is rarely indicated but may benefit select patients with unilateral seminal vesicle cysts, low-volume azoospermia with fructose-negative semen, and imaging-confirmed obstruction. Retroperitoneal lymph node dissection or hernia repair is not indicated for isolated asthenozoospermia without clear surgical pathology.

China offers distinct advantages in the multidisciplinary management of asthenozoospermia. First, integrated Traditional Chinese Medicine (TCM) and Western medicine protocols—validated in large-scale prospective cohort studies—are routinely implemented. Standardized herbal formulas such as Wu Zi Yan Zong Wan or Qi Ju Di Huang Wan, administered under certified TCM physicians, demonstrate synergistic effects with antioxidants in improving sperm motility and reducing oxidative markers, with adherence rates exceeding 85% due to culturally embedded health beliefs. Second, China’s national ART accreditation system mandates standardized semen analysis (using computer-assisted sperm analysis, CASA), strict quality control across >500 licensed centers, and real-time data reporting to the National Health Commission—ensuring diagnostic reliability and outcome transparency. Third, cost-effectiveness is notable: comprehensive evaluation (hormonal panel, genetic testing, scrotal ultrasound, CASA) costs USD $300–$500, versus $1,200–$2,500 in North America or Western Europe; microsurgical varicocelectomy averages $1,800–$2,200, inclusive of hospitalization and follow-up. Finally, China leads in AI-enhanced diagnostics—deep learning algorithms applied to CASA videos now predict motility recovery probability with >89% sensitivity, enabling personalized prognostication.

Recovery and long-term management emphasize continuity and monitoring. Patients undergoing conservative or medical therapy should undergo repeat semen analysis at 3-month intervals; improvement typically manifests between months 3–6, reflecting spermatogenic turnover time (74 days). Post-varicocelectomy, semen analysis is repeated at 4 and 6 months. All patients are advised to maintain antioxidant supplementation for ≥6 months post-treatment initiation, even after motility normalization, to sustain redox balance. Semen cryopreservation is strongly recommended prior to initiating gonadotropin therapy or surgery in men with borderline parameters, preserving fertility potential. Psychological support—including counseling with certified reproductive psychologists—is integral, as infertility-related distress correlates with non-adherence and poorer treatment outcomes. Couples are counseled that spontaneous conception may require 6–12 months following therapeutic intervention; if unsuccessful, timely escalation to intrauterine insemination (IUI) or in vitro fertilization with intracytoplasmic sperm injection (IVF-ICSI) is advised—particularly when progressive motility remains <20% or total motility <30% after 6 months of optimized treatment. Long-term follow-up includes annual hormonal assessment and metabolic screening (fasting glucose, lipid panel), given the association between asthenozoospermia and increased risk of cardiovascular disease and type 2 diabetes.
